Can you solve the giant spider riddle? Once every century, the world s greatest spiders gather to compete in a series of grueling games. The winner will become the next arachnomonarch, able to command all the world s spiders to their will. That day is today, and for the first time, you re casting your name into the ring. Can you attain the mantle of spider supremacy? Dan Finkel shows how
